GS UK is pleased to announce the winners of its prize draw competition that was held on the GS UK stand during Printwear & Promotion LIVE! 2020.

The competition celebrated the new ownership of GS UK by Robert De Regge who bought the company at the end of 2019.

The GS stand was exceedingly busy throughout the three days of the show, with the majority of visitors entering the prize draw by simply leaving their business cards or contact details. There were three prizes in total available to win.

The Ethos embroidery software which has been sold by GS UK for over 25+ years formed two of the prizes. The Ethos Virtuoso Digitising Software was a much sort after prize along with the Ethos Writer Editing software. As the UK supplier of Gunold threads and consumables the winner of the remaining prize received a voucher for £100 of Gunold supplies. The draw was made by GS UK sales manager, Ruben De Regge.

The winners were as follows:

  • Winner of Ethos Virtuoso Digitising Embroidery Software Package: Lynne Kyte of Manchester Metropolitan University.
  •  Winner of Ethos Writer Lettering & Editing Embroidery Software Package: Giles Reynolds of Spinnaker Sports and Leisurewear.
  • Winner of £100 Gunold threads and supplies: Mark Edwards of MPH Clothing.
